I disagree with the assertion that Zed is easy, instead he is lazy and binary until the laning phase is over.

Throw Q whenever it's up, or shadow and then Q instead. Last hit the minions. Wait until Level 6 is achieved and then attempt an All-In beyond a certain point of HP. If the enemy laner doesn't die, roam and try it on another lane instead when Zeds ultimate is up, preferably with a jungler to back up the gank. Zeds energy resource and range make him a very safe laner, and therefore boring to fight. Hence the reputation of being easy.

Using Zeds skills properly can make for a very flashy kill or escape. I will concede that interesting use of his abilities during teamfights is difficult, and a spectacle to behold. However these situations of skillful display are the exception and not the rule; Zed doesn't have to commit as much as any other assassin in the game. Perhaps aside from LeBlanc. Zed can bide his time even during teamfights to wait for an opportune moment to use his ultimate as a followup on a carry rather as an initiation.

With such a reliable poke into execution pattern, can you agree that, if he is not easy, then he is at least not as risky as other assassin or mid choices?

Rengar Excellent at Picks/Splitpushing. Awful at Siege. (Specifically the enemy team under_and_ defending a tower.) Countered by vision/pink wards and kiting. Has no proper long range harass. (Bola does not count, it's supposed to be followed up on as a CC.)

If Rengar failed at instagibbing an enemy, and they somehow escaped his Youmuu's onslaught follow-up he is a decent teamfighter. Without Ult and without a Bush it can be difficult to stick to targets. This makes him better with some form of engagement tank that he can follow up on. Keep kitty away and sick your bruiser on him, if he doesn't have the element of surprise; Rengar is pretty much dead meat right after a leap.


Talon Excellent at Picks and Initiating a Teamfight. Good Split-pushing w/ Hydra and Rake. Countered by pink wards. More of a glass cannon, but can get a ton of damage off instantly fast on one target + a group.

However he must commit. He cannot escape from an assassination without flash, and thus will be punished if he attempts one incorrectly. Youmuu's can help, but this is usually used during the initiation. Has no long range harass.


Leblanc The Queen of making picks and getting away scott free. If enemies are bunched up however she has no real method of dealing AoE Damage. Also her wave-clear unless fed/later in the game is terrible.

Meant to be a reliable assassin that terrorizes all of your squishies. Has no form of long range harass. (All are meant to be followed upon and thus are engagements.)

I honestly don't think of her very much during teamfights. Since all she's trying to do is lead you on a wild goose chase.


Zed

  • Zed is good at making picks.
  • Zed is good at split-pushing.
  • Zed has long ranged harass making him good for siege.
  • Zed does not have to commit in the same way as other assassins do.
  • Zed is a good duelist.
  • Zed can do solid AoE damage to a team if they are close together. Better than certain other assassins can at least.
  • Zed does not need to think as much when it comes to managing his resources as compared to e.g. Rengar or Talon.

Although he may not have certain strengths other assassins do, in most situations Zed does not have a weakness.

This lets him fit into the mold of almost any team and be a solid choice. His omnipresence, and obnoxious reliability have lead to him being labeled as easy. A player can certainly take Zed to the next level, however they don't have to in order to find success.
